Date: | Sunday 19 November 2006 |
Time: | |
Type: | Embraer EMB-810D Seneca III |
Owner/operator: | Private |
Registration: | PT-RST |
MSN: | 810486 |
Fatalities: | Fatalities: 0 / Occupants: 7 |
Aircraft damage: | Destroyed |
Category: | Accident |
Location: | Goiania -
Brazil
|
Phase: | Approach |
Nature: | Private |
Departure airport: | Mato Grosso, Private Airport |
Destination airport: | Goiania SBGO |
Investigating agency: | CENIPA |
Confidence Rating: | Information verified through data from accident investigation authorities |
Narrative:Crash landed over two residences after two go around , the pilot made a forced landing without victims, the two houses was destroyed after the accident, into the plane was the pilot four adults and two children.
